Gene: AT5G57560
     


Gene description


TAIR ID: AT5G57560

Short description: Xyloglucan endotransglucosylase/hydrolase family protein

Pathogen responsiveness: 1.12

General responsiveness: 2.21

Orthologous


Rice: No orthologous gene
Maize: No orthologous gene
Wheat:

TA.14995.1.S1_X_AT  


GO biological process


cell wall biogenesis, xyloglucan metabolic process, response to brassinosteroid, plant-type cell wall organization, response to heat, response to auxin, response to cold, response to mechanical stimulus


GO cellular component


chloroplast, apoplast, cell wall, Golgi apparatus


GO molecular function


hydrolase activity, hydrolyzing O-glycosyl compounds, acting on glycosyl bonds, xyloglucan:xyloglucosyl transferase activity


Protein domain


PfamPF00722, Glycosyl hydrolases family 16
PfamPF06955, Xyloglucan endo-transglycosylase (XET) C-terminus
